Why was taxation without representation a meaningful slogan??

Because the english Americans who came over to live in the colonies didn't have representation in parliament, and after the american-indian war which Britain helped with, made Britain especially in debt (remember they were even fighting with France too), they couldn't look to tax their people too much so they turned to taxing their people in the americas. Eventually after americans won the war against Britain, they needed assurities that the government wouldn't be too powerful like that again.
